What does “Immigration-related document” mean in New Jersey criminal law?

"Immigration-related document" means any birth certificate or marriage certificate; any document issued by the government of the United States, any foreign country, any state, or any other public entity relating to a person's immigration or naturalization status. b. (N.J.S.A. 2C:21-31)
